| // Determines which Trust Tokens operations require the TrustTokens origin trial |
| // active in order to be used. This is runtime-configurable so that the Trust |
| // Tokens operations of issuance, redemption, and signing are compatible with |
| // both standard origin trials and third-party origin trials: |
| // |
| // - For standard origin trials, set kOnlyIssuanceRequiresOriginTrial. In Blink, |
| // all of the interface will be enabled (so long as the base::Feature is!), and |
| // issuance operations will check at runtime if the origin trial is enabled, |
| // returning an error if it is not. |
| // - For third-party origin trials, set kAllOperationsRequireOriginTrial. In |
| // Blink, the interface will be enabled exactly when the origin trial is present |
| // in the executing context (so long as the base::Feature is present). |
| // |
| // For testing, set kOriginTrialNotRequired. With this option, although all |
| // operations will still only be available if the base::Feature is enabled, none |
| // will additionally require that the origin trial be active. |
| const base::FeatureParam<TrustTokenOriginTrialSpec>::Option |
| kTrustTokenOriginTrialParamOptions[] = { |
| {TrustTokenOriginTrialSpec::kOriginTrialNotRequired, |
| "origin-trial-not-required"}, |
| {TrustTokenOriginTrialSpec::kAllOperationsRequireOriginTrial, |
| "all-operations-require-origin-trial"}, |
| {TrustTokenOriginTrialSpec::kOnlyIssuanceRequiresOriginTrial, |
| "only-issuance-requires-origin-trial"}}; |
| const base::FeatureParam<TrustTokenOriginTrialSpec> |
| kTrustTokenOperationsRequiringOriginTrial{ |
| &kTrustTokens, "TrustTokenOperationsRequiringOriginTrial", |
| TrustTokenOriginTrialSpec::kOriginTrialNotRequired, |
| &kTrustTokenOriginTrialParamOptions}; |
